Nimbuzz Instant Messenger now available for Windows Phone

Nimbuzz has finally arrived for Windows Phone devices. This app lets you chat with your friends on several IM accounts such as Nimbuzz, Facebook, GTalk, Yahoo Messenger and MSN/Live Messenger. You can also share images and connect with twitter. Still there is no support for voice call and VOIP. Since this is the first version we can expect these features eventually. Facebook for Android v1.9.7 brings option to use front-facing camera, new messaging features

Facebook for Android has been updated to version 1.9.7 that lets you use the front-facing camera on your phone to capture images. This version also removes support for Android 2.1 (Eclair) and works only on Android 2.2 (Froyo) devices and up. Some of the other new messaging features similar to the latest Facebook Messenger for Android has been implemented. NASA launches Spacecraft 3D Augmented Reality app for iPhone and iPad

NASA has launched Spacecraft 3D Augmented Reality app for iPhone and iPad that lets you learn about and interact with a variety of spacecraft that are used to explore our solar system, study Earth, and observe the universe. It uses animation to show how spacecraft can maneuver and manipulate their outside components.
